Highway 6 reopened to traffic PDF Print E-mail

Law enforcement officials opened Highway 6 in both directions Thursday just before 7 PM while the day-long response to a train derailment in Santa Fe continued.
All of the derailed Burlington Northern Santa Fe train cars were moved away from the tracks throughout the afternoon, and most of the approximately 20 cars were uprighted before darkness set in.
The incident occurred near the intersection of Highway 6 and FM 646 (Main Street) early Thursday morning. The derailment, in which one car spilled a non-hazardous liquid used in making asphalt, prompted the evacuation of a neighborhood along 18th Street. The evacuation order was lifted by mid-morning.
 Response activities will likely continue throughout the day Friday.
